		<description><![CDATA[DICKINSON, N.D. (AP) — Two Wyoming men have been hospitalized after the Montana plant they were working at exploded. The Associated Press reports that the men were taken to a hospital in Dickinson, N.D. They were working for Custom Carbon Processing, which recycles slop oil into usable oil. 		<description><![CDATA[BISMARCK, N.D. (AP) — Drought-stricken cattle producers in Wyoming who are looking to surrounding states for grazing land might find their best bet is North Dakota. 		<description><![CDATA[BISMARCK, N.D. (AP) — The University of North Dakota&#8217;s president says the school will resume using its Fighting Sioux nickname despite threats from the NCAA. Robert Kelley&#8217;s statement came Wednesday after referendum supporters filed petitions demanding that the issue be put to a statewide vote in June. 		<description><![CDATA[LUDLOW, S.D. (AP) — A woman from North Dakota and a woman from Wyoming died in a weekend car crash in South Dakota. The Highway Patrol says 21-year-old Samantha Vogel of Lincoln, N.D., was driving a car that collided with a pickup truck on U.S. Highway 85 near the northwest South Dakota town of Ludlow.
